Main Functions
跨平台
Pulsar Assistant 采用 Avalonia 进行构建,提供接近原生的性能,并且比使用 Electron 等 Web 技术开发的同等应用程序消耗的资源少得多。
SSL/TLS
Pulsar Assistant 支持各种认证方式,包括 HTTP basic 和 JWT(Java Web Token) 等;并且支持 SSL/TLS 传输加密,保障数据传输安全。
发布消息
使用 Pulsar Assistant,您可以随时发布消息到指定主题;另外,还可以结合数据模板一次发送数千条消息进行性能测试,以了解系统如何处理负载
数据格式化
自动识别并格式化不同的数据格式,包括Text、JSON、XML、HEX、MessagePack,以及各种整数、浮点类型
数据模板
使用 Pulsar Assistant 提供的数据模板,您可以为任何开发、测试或演示目的生成大量、异构、真实的数据
完善的管理
查看主题划分的bundle以及分配的broker,bundle所管辖的topic,对bundle进行 split、unload、clear、delete等。管理订阅者与消费者,处理消息的速率、延迟。对订阅者进行重置、跳过一定数量的消息等
- Tenants 管理
- Namespaces 管理
- Topics 管理
- Subscriptions 管理
- Brokers 管理
- Clusters 管理
- 支持 JWT and HTTP basic 认证
- 支持 SSL/TLS 传输加密
Meet the Redisant Family

Redis 可视化管理与监控——适用于字符串、列表、散列、集合、有序集合、流。

ZooKeeper 可视化管理与监控——以树状结构展示节点、监控服务器状态、多种数据格式:JSON、XML、HEX、MessagePack。

Kafka Assistant——管理Broker,Topic,Group、监控服务器状态、支持多种消息格式。

RocketMQ 可视化管理与监控——深入了解您的队列、订阅与消费消息,展示消息轨迹以及压力测试。

RabbitMQ 可视化管理与监控——深入了解您的队列、订阅与消费消息,展示完整的消息流图以及压力测试。

Pulsar Assistant——管理您的租户、名称空间、主题,订阅与消费消息,模拟消息以及压力测试。

Etcd Assistant——便捷高效地操作您的 etcd 集群;支持多种键的视图;管理租约、用户、角色和权限。

MQTT 可视化管理与监控——结构化主题及动态预览,支持各种消息类型,自动解析消息字段并绘制成折线图,让数据变化一目了然。

Modbus 从站仿真器——同时模拟多个从站设备,支持多种通信协议,快速搭建您的测试平台。

Modbus 主站仿真器——同时创建多个连接,监控多个Modbus从站寄存器,快速调试您的从站设备。

超过40种常用的开发工具;原生应用,精心设计,快速、高效;离线使用,尊重您的隐私。

Data Assistant——为任何开发、测试或演示目的生成大量、异构、真实的数据。
TinyGUI 允许您使用 tinypng.com 的 API 服务轻松优化 JPG 、WebP 和 PNG 图像。并且TinyGUI完全免费且 开源。